Loan move for Connolly

Preston have signed Leeds right-back Paul Connolly on loan for the rest of the season.

The 29-year-old, who started his career at Plymouth, joined Leeds from Derby in 2010 but was put on the transfer list at the end of the 2011/12 campaign and has not been involved in the first team this term.

Connolly had a spell on loan at Portsmouth earlier this season but has now moved to Deepdale and he will hope to make his debut in Saturday's trip to Yeovil.
